How Linceft S 250mg/125mg Injection works:

Linceft S injection, containing 250mg Ceftriaxone and 125mg Sulbactam, utilizes a dual-acting mechanism. Ceftriaxone, an antibiotic, inhibits bacterial cell wall synthesis, disrupting their protective layer and causing bacterial demise. Sulbactam, a beta-lactamase inhibitor, counters bacterial resistance mechanisms, thereby bolstering Ceftriaxone's effectiveness.

FAQs on Linceft S 250mg/125mg Injection

Linceft S 250mg/125mg Injection may cause allergic reactions and is contraindicated in patients allergic to cephalosporin antibiotics. Seek immediate medical attention if you experience allergic symptoms such as hives, difficulty breathing, or swelling of the face, lips, tongue, or throat.
Linceft S 250mg/125mg Injection can cause diarrhea as a side effect. This is because, while it eliminates harmful bacteria, it can also affect beneficial gut bacteria. Consult your doctor if you experience severe diarrhea.
Linceft S 250mg/125mg Injection typically begins working quickly, though complete bacterial eradication and symptom relief may take several days.
Contact your doctor if your symptoms worsen during treatment or don't improve after completing the prescribed course.
Continue taking Linceft S 250mg/125mg Injection until the entire course is finished, even if you feel better. Symptoms can ease before the infection is fully eradicated.
